kamuning (uncountable)

  1. (Philippines) orange jessamine (Murraya paniculata)
    • 2017, Macario Pineda, Love in the Rice Fields: And Other Short Stories:
      The kamuning leaves had been deftly arranged to form the name REGINA on the altar, and right below were the words REQUIESCANT IN PACE.

Cebuano

edit

Etymology

edit

Borrowed from Malay kemuning.

Pronunciation

edit
  • IPA(key): /kamuˈniŋ/ [kɐ.mʊˈn̪iŋ]
  • Hyphenation: ka‧mu‧ning

Noun

edit

kamuníng (Badlit spelling ᜃᜋᜓᜈᜒᜅ᜔)

  1. orange jessamine (Murraya paniculata)
